How can I get help for my pet?

Contact us at help4pets@kcnet.org or speak with your participating Clinton County veterinarian. They can initiate the loan application on your behalf.

Who is eligible?

Clinton County, PA residents who can demonstrate financial need and whose pet requires urgent veterinary care.

How much can I borrow?

Loan amounts vary based on the veterinary procedure needed. Contact us or your vet for specifics.

What is the interest rate?

All loans are interest-free when repaid on time. A 30% collection fee applies to late payments on remaining balances.

How do I repay the loan?

You repay HELP for Pets directly. Payment coupons are provided at the time of service.
